Bangladesh to re-schedule the Pakistan’s tours

There are more changes in World Cricket schedules after some attacks in south Asian countries. First India postponed their tour of Pakistan as well as Sri Lanka responded the call of Pakistan board. But due to attack on April, during the second test, Sri Lanka back to home. After this tour, Pakistan had a schedule tour of Bangladesh but recently Bangladesh Cricket Board has postponed the tour and thing to re-schedule the tour after making stronger security for the series. 

Quote from Circinfo:

However, Bangladesh Cricket Board officials feel the tour could take place as early as end-March. "We had been making all necessary preparations for the tour when we were advised by the home ministry to postpone it for the time being," Jalal Yunus, chairman of the board's media and communications committee, told Cricinfo. "We are now working with the PCB and our government agencies to chalk out a new schedule."
